I need some ideas on the best way to setup my rear shocks. I've been looking at weld on lower shock mounts to fix my angles after I installed 7* shims, but I cant find any I like. Most are the crappy universal type, and others are too short. I like the idea of more clearance so I don't rip my shock mounts off on the rocks, but if I raise them too much then my shocks will be too long. Can anybody give me some links for "midlength" lower shock mounts? I've looked at gojeeps writeup on shortening your shock mounts, but I would rather just buy some and weld em on. Cut the stock ones off, take a spray paint can trace it on the mount as close to the bottom as you can, cut along line, weld onto axle.
Takes all of an hr to do.
